#6003ed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6003ed is composed of 37.6% red, 1.2%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.5% cyan, 98.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 263.8 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 47.1%. #6003ed color hex could be obtained by blending #c006ff with #0000db.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

#6003ed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6003ed has RGB values of R:96, G:3, B:237 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 6292461.

Hex triplet 6003ed #6003ed
RGB Decimal 96, 3, 237 rgb(96,3,237)
RGB Percent 37.6, 1.2, 92.9 rgb(37.6%,1.2%,92.9%)
CMYK 59, 99, 0, 7
HSL 263.8°, 97.5, 47.1 hsl(263.8,97.5%,47.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 263.8°, 98.7, 92.9
Web Safe 6600ff #6600ff
CIE-LAB 35.333, 76.825, -92.512
XYZ 20.14, 8.666, 80.728
xyY 0.184, 0.079, 8.666
CIE-LCH 35.333, 120.251, 309.707
CIE-LUV 35.333, 3.448, -123.804
Hunter-Lab 29.438, 70.604, -141.986
Binary 01100000, 00000011, 11101101

Shades and Tints of #6003ed

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020005 is the darkest color, while #f6f0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6003ed

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77727e is the less saturated color, while #6003ed is the most saturated one.
